Changes to Qantas Ticketed Bookings on Mexicana
Qantas Commercial Policy
12 August 2010
Mexicana is continuing to operate most of its scheduled international services as normal however it is not currently accepting new bookings.
Qantas customers with existing bookings on Mexicana-operated services will not be affected and can travel as planned. There may be slight variations to Mexicana’s schedule on codeshare services. Customers with existing bookings affected by these changes will be notified and accommodated on alternative services.
The following commercial policy outlines the options available to passengers holding a valid Qantas ticket for travel on or before 31 August 2010 who wish to make changes to their bookings.
Passengers may, without fee:
• Re-route travel to/from their original destination using alternate carriers American Airlines
(AA) and Alaskan Airlines (AS)
• Bypass original destination as a stopover point and continue to the next ticketed
destination via the most direct routing using Qantas, American Airlines (AA) or Alaskan
Airlines (AS)
Conditions
• All changes to travel dates must be made prior to 31 August 2010
• New travel dates must be prior to 31 August 2010
• The new flight must be for the same cabin/class of travel (eg First, Business or Economy)
